Output 434c2c51635a26f1fce348ee59971fd98b9b4f7c6905fcc910d98507f5555e0c:6

value
74679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 703a2c472e6f66fb61e449267de7299f472d8bd3 OP_EQUAL
address
3BvRHxTUB2oc5PWAaNyTjQs93Zr18LQksw
transaction
434c2c51635a26f1fce348ee59971fd98b9b4f7c6905fcc910d98507f5555e0c
spent
true